What we'll build

Three agents that earn back your week.

Small service businesses lose money in three places: bookings that don't close, appointments that don't show, and leads that go cold. We build a small set of agents — narrow, observable, in your tone of voice — that handle all three.

  • 01

    Booking agents

    Answer inquiries the moment they arrive — DM, WhatsApp, web form, phone — suggest real slots from your calendar, and book directly. No back-and-forth, no calls missed at lunch.

  • 02

    Appointment management

    Confirmations, reminders, reschedules, no-show recovery, recall windows tuned to each service. The calendar quietly fills itself between visits.

  • 03

    Lead nurture & follow-up

    Every inbound lead gets a personal-feeling follow-up at the right moment. Warm ones get booked. Cold ones get a respectful goodbye. You see only the ones worth a real conversation.

  • 04

    And the rest of the back office

    Inbox triage, internal copilots that know your business, data work between systems that don't talk — once the core three are running, the same approach applies to the long tail of admin.

  • 05

    Custom integrations & tool use

    Your calendar, your booking platform, your CRM, your messaging — connected through MCP or direct API. Safe, scoped, auditable.

  • 06

    Observability & guardrails

    Every message, every decision logged. Human-in-the-loop where it matters, fully autonomous where it doesn't. You stay in control without staying in the loop.

Stack

Modern foundations. Boring infrastructure.

We build on the model families that are actually in production today, with infrastructure choices that prioritise reliability and observability over novelty.

·

Models

Claude (Opus, Sonnet, Haiku) for reasoning and agents; smaller models for cost-sensitive steps; OpenAI / Gemini where they're genuinely the right choice.

·

Agents & tools

Anthropic Agent SDK, MCP servers, custom tool use. Workflow orchestration where it earns its keep — not for its own sake.

·

Infrastructure

TypeScript / Python. Postgres for state. Boring queues. Cloudflare or your existing cloud for hosting.

·

Observability

Every prompt, tool call, and decision logged. Evals on the workflows that matter. You'll see exactly what your agents are doing.
